What BARE3d is being scoped to do
Model for 3D printing
Build, clean up and prepare geometry that prints — solid, manifold, wall-thickness-sane and laid out for the build plate. The end of the pipeline is a printable object, not a pretty render.
Add height to 2D
Take a part from BAREcad or artwork from BAREdesign and extrude, elevate or revolve it into 3D. BARE3d is frequently the destination that turns flat input into solid form.
Export to print
Orient the finished geometry, check it is solid and printable, and produce the output a 3D printer or slicing step expects.
About BARE3d
BARE3d is the estate’s 3D modelling tool — a simple, in-house modeller for objects destined for 3D printing. It is REGISTERED across the BARE suite (Keystone Systems list, product registry, Quantum project column) so work can be queued, but it is not yet built — this landing is an honest placeholder while the scope is defined. BARE3d is part of the design family (design / cad / pdf / 3d) and is deliberately simple: model and prepare printable 3D objects, and add height to 2D input from its siblings.
